Output e30999c81aa97b0a4aa9a01ce4dc0c2c5594f9050b8f17f397dee701773b7455:0

value
691118837
script pubkey
OP_0 OP_PUSHBYTES_20 da6c0e43fffa3ef029ad0127c37ef81b132d47b0
address
ltc1qmfkquslllgl0q2ddqynuxlhcrvfj63ast8l8wx
transaction
e30999c81aa97b0a4aa9a01ce4dc0c2c5594f9050b8f17f397dee701773b7455
spent
true